How to Get Admissions Into GMCH Chandigarh?

Government Medical College Chandigarh offers admissions for undergraduate course i.e.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S) completely on the basis of NEET ranks. Candidates who clear the NEET cut off will be given admission to the college subject to the fulfilment of all eligibility criteria.

Documents Required for Admission

  • Nationality Certificate
  • 10th & 12th Mark sheets
  • Passing Certificate
  • NEET Admit Card and Scorecard
  • Transfer certificate
  • Migration Certificate

For Category Candidates

  • Caste Certificate
  • Caste Validity Certificate
  • NCL Non-Creamy Layer Certificate.

In case of Tie in the scores of candidates, preference will be given to

  • A candidate who has higher marks in Biology/Biotechnology in NEET
  • A candidate who has higher marks in Chemistry in NEET UG
  • Candidate older in age.

About Government Medical College and Hospital (GMCH), Chandigarh

Government Medical College and Hospital (GMCH), Chandigarh was established in 1991. Since its inception GMCH, Chandigarh has achieved many milestones. The college has been consistently ranked among top 25 medical colleges in India.

  • The institute offers PG courses in Anaesthesiology, Anatomy, Dermatology, ENT, Forensic Medicine, General Surgery, Microbiology, Obstetrics & Gynaecology, Paediatrics, Pathology, Psychiatry, Pulmonary Medicine, Ophthalmology and Orthopaedics with a total annual intake of 40 students.
  • It offers undergraduate courses in many allied health sciences.
  • It offers post-doctoral training in almost all clinical specialities which are highly sought-after due to the quality of training it provides.
